Case 744/2025 Summary: The JMFC Panhala issued process against accused Shri Balwant Maruti Payamal under Section 138 of the Negotiable Instruments Act. The complainant (Warna Sahakari Bank) established that a cheque given by the accused towards a legally enforceable debt was dishonored; mandatory notice requiring payment within 15 days was served but remained unheeded. The court found all prima facie ingredients of the offense satisfied and ordered issuance of process against the accused (dated 08/07/2025).
